How to configure the new Terminal?

I love having an embedded terminal in 3.0 EAP. However, so far I have not found a way to configure it. It does not pick up my default shell on the Mac (zsh). Also, it would be handy if, for example, there were a way for the terminal to automatically activate the Virtualenv for the current project.

